Understanding Canon Picture Styles: The Foundation of Your Image
Canon's Picture Styles are pre-set image processing parameters that influence aspects like sharpness, contrast, saturation, and color tone. They're not mere filters; they fundamentally alter how your camera processes raw image data, resulting in significantly different final images. Think of them as the foundation upon which you build your personalized image aesthetic.
Default Picture Styles: A Starting Point
Out of the box, your Canon camera offers a range of default Picture Styles:
- Auto: A balanced setting suitable for various shooting situations.
- Standard: A versatile option delivering natural-looking colors and moderate contrast.
- Portrait: Optimized for portraits, emphasizing skin tones and softening the image.
- Landscape: Enhances detail and saturation, ideal for capturing stunning scenery.
- Neutral: A flatter image with minimal processing, perfect for post-processing adjustments.
- Fine Detail: Maximizes sharpness and detail, ideal for capturing textures and fine lines.
- Monotone: Creates black and white images with various toning options.
These serve as excellent starting points, but the real magic begins when you personalize them.
Personalizing Your Picture Styles: Unleashing Your Creativity
The true power of Picture Styles lies in their customizability. Canon allows you to fine-tune parameters, tailoring each style to match your individual preferences and shooting style. Here's how:
Accessing and Adjusting Picture Styles:
- Navigate to the Menu: Locate the "Shooting Menu" (or equivalent) on your Canon camera.
- Select Picture Style: Find the option labeled "Picture Style" or similar.
- Choose and Customize: Select a base Picture Style (e.g., Neutral) and access its adjustable parameters.
Key Customizable Parameters:
- Sharpness: Controls the level of edge definition. Higher values increase sharpness, but can also lead to artifacts.
- Contrast: Adjusts the difference between light and dark areas. Higher contrast creates a more dramatic look.
- Saturation: Controls the intensity of colors. Increased saturation makes colors more vibrant.
- Color Tone: Affects the overall warmth or coolness of the image. You can shift it towards warmer (yellowish) or cooler (bluish) tones.
- Color Space: Select sRGB (standard web use) or Adobe RGB (wider color gamut for professional printing).
Picture Style Examples for Specific Genres
Here are some personalized Picture Style suggestions for different photography genres:
Landscape Photography:
- Base Style: Landscape
- Sharpness: +2 to +3 (for crisp detail)
- Contrast: +1 to +2 (for a punchy look)
- Saturation: +1 (for vibrant colors)
- Color Tone: Slightly warmer for a golden-hour effect.
Portrait Photography:
- Base Style: Portrait
- Sharpness: 0 to +1 (to avoid harshness)
- Contrast: -1 (for softer skin tones)
- Saturation: 0 (natural skin tones)
- Color Tone: Neutral or slightly warmer for flattering skin.
Street Photography:
- Base Style: Neutral
- Sharpness: +1 (for good detail)
- Contrast: 0 (versatile for various lighting situations)
- Saturation: 0 (natural look)
- Color Tone: Slightly cooler for a more moody atmosphere.
